Output e32b56b84e195aba9473068df186281fdb87af2c14760de82f430ed78a81fe99:0

value
2245324
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cbf4f5f7c33a22a523d91280cdf29f3dffa6f1c OP_EQUALVERIFY OP_CHECKSIG
address
1CNbyF4CS8WTWRcyqvJEztAH3AV2Kxj8Lp
transaction
e32b56b84e195aba9473068df186281fdb87af2c14760de82f430ed78a81fe99